> I appreciate all the suggestions, with your help I was able to resolve the > issue. > > It was LD_LIBRARY_PATH where the first folder in the list contained old > openssl libraries. > Used export LD_LIBRARY_PATH=/lib64:$LD_LIBRARY_PATH to correct the > problem, after ./configure finished with all the dependencies satisfied. > > As for the suggestion to remove openssl-devel and go with openssl11-devel > instead, both can live on the same environment. > In fact, some other guacamole modules depend on openssl-devel: > Glad you were able to resolve the issue. I'm running guacd on CentOS 7.9, and openssl-devel is not required to build or run guacd in my environment. Odd that you need both of them. -Nick
